CI note: the Harrowgate integration stage flakes when the pooler (Pondside) hits its 20-connection ceiling under parallel test shards. Fix is to cap shards at 4 or raise `pool_max` in the CI overlay — not in prod config. Retries mask it; don't ship on a green retry. The failing stage logs the offending build beneath this line.

session token of yagef-yageg = htk21_0235c34f7291c7f942b76

Before you ship your plugin against the Murkwater SDK, double-check the DNS fallback path. We've seen the resolver at the Tannerly edge nodes flake under load, so your plugin should retry with backoff instead of failing hard. Run the bundled resolve-check script twice, an hour apart, and note both results in your release notes. If both passes are clean, you're good to publish. Paste the verification token from the second run directly below.

session token of kahog-bahif = htk9_f63daec35

**02:41 — Postmortem timeline.** Thumbnail queue (Snipline) backlog hit 900k jobs. Root cause: the resize workers on the Marrow pool stalled on a deadlocked mutex introduced in the prior deploy. On-call drained the queue, restarted workers, rolled back. Backlog cleared by 04:10. No data loss. Rollback target is identified by the token below.

pipeline stamp: htk21_cc68b8e00e3cb5ca75ae8

For new team members: this release changes several long-standing defaults in the Fabrikit library used across the Ostermund platform. Generated records now default to deterministic seeds, nested factories are lazy by default, and the sequence counter resets per test module rather than per suite. These changes were made after the Pellgrove team traced flaky integration tests to cross-suite state leakage. If your tests relied on the old behavior, override them explicitly. The new default configuration shipped with 5.0 is listed here.

service settings:
holix:
  log_level: debug
  metrics_host: metrics.holix.qorvelsys.internal
  pin: 5386
  pool_size: 16